Dear readers!
On this web site we express our opinions and offer advice of hunters-dog breeders who have a great deal of experience working with hunting laikas and other hunting dog breeds.
This web site is mostly dedicated to the
wonderful breeds of Russian hunting laikas:
·
Karelo-Finnish
laika (KFL)
·
Russo-European laika (REL)
·
West Siberian
laika (WSL)
·
East Siberian
laika (ESL)
If our opinion differs from the readers’ opinion, we are ready to participate in a real, “healthy” discussion by the fire.
